> Actually, make life /truly/ easy on yourself and install the
> livna yum repo config into your yum config directory, then
How does one install the livna yum repo? Is there a config file I edit?
Sorry, just haven't done that before.
> just delete the rpms you downloaded, and type:
>
> yum install mplayer
>
> ... which will install mplayer and all of its dependencies,
> including those which are only available at livna. If you
> try the above suggested localinstall and the livna repo is
> *not* configured already, then the install will fail as soon
> as it is unable to find libraries that are only available in
> the livna repo which mplayer requires.
